Neutral Tones (Thomas Hardy)

Neutral Tones by Thomas Hardy is a poem that explores the themes of love, loss, and the disillusionment that often accompanies failed relationships. The poem is a reflection on a past romantic encounter, characterised by its desolate and bleak imagery. Through the use of stark language and vivid descriptions, Hardy portrays the emotional aftermath of a failed relationship and the lingering bitterness it leaves behind.
